Meaning & Cultural Context

In ancient Chinese, 烈 originally described strong wine with intense potency, later evolving to mean fierce, violent, and powerful. The character appears in revered terms like 烈士 (martyr) and 烈女 (chaste woman of honor), carrying connotations of righteous courage and unwavering principle. In classical literature, 烈 often described heroic warriors whose fiery spirit burned brighter than death itself.

Using in Chinese Names

Chinese parents frequently choose 烈 for sons to embody aspirations of boldness, passion, and indomitable spirit. The character conveys a wish for the child to possess fierce determination in pursuing goals and the courage to stand firm in adversity. It pairs powerfully with characters like 军 (military), 勇 (brave), or 豪 (heroic) to create names that evoke a warrior's heart and leadership potential.

For Foreigners

Pronounced "lieh" with a falling tone, this character can be difficult for non-native speakers to master. While it carries universally understood meanings of courage and passion, be aware that in Western contexts it may read as more aggressive or intense than intended.
